Home
last modified time | relevance | path

Searched refs:PreferredFusedOpcode (Results 1 – 2 of 2) sorted by relevance

/openbsd-src/gnu/llvm/llvm/lib/CodeGen/GlobalISel/
H A DCombinerHelper.cpp5358 unsigned PreferredFusedOpcode = in matchCombineFAddFMulToFMadOrFMA() local
5373 B.buildInstr(PreferredFusedOpcode, {MI.getOperand(0).getReg()}, in matchCombineFAddFMulToFMadOrFMA()
5384 B.buildInstr(PreferredFusedOpcode, {MI.getOperand(0).getReg()}, in matchCombineFAddFMulToFMadOrFMA()
5409 unsigned PreferredFusedOpcode = in matchCombineFAddFpExtFMulToFMadOrFMA() local
5424 TLI.isFPExtFoldable(MI, PreferredFusedOpcode, DstType, in matchCombineFAddFpExtFMulToFMadOrFMA()
5429 B.buildInstr(PreferredFusedOpcode, {MI.getOperand(0).getReg()}, in matchCombineFAddFpExtFMulToFMadOrFMA()
5439 TLI.isFPExtFoldable(MI, PreferredFusedOpcode, DstType, in matchCombineFAddFpExtFMulToFMadOrFMA()
5444 B.buildInstr(PreferredFusedOpcode, {MI.getOperand(0).getReg()}, in matchCombineFAddFpExtFMulToFMadOrFMA()
5467 unsigned PreferredFusedOpcode = in matchCombineFAddFMAFMulToFMadOrFMA() local
5481 if (LHS.MI->getOpcode() == PreferredFusedOpcode && in matchCombineFAddFMAFMulToFMadOrFMA()
[all …]
/openbsd-src/gnu/llvm/llvm/lib/CodeGen/SelectionDAG/
H A DDAGCombiner.cpp14622 unsigned PreferredFusedOpcode = HasFMAD ? ISD::FMAD : ISD::FMA; in visitFADDForFMACombine() local
14646 return DAG.getNode(PreferredFusedOpcode, SL, VT, N0.getOperand(0), in visitFADDForFMACombine()
14653 return DAG.getNode(PreferredFusedOpcode, SL, VT, N1.getOperand(0), in visitFADDForFMACombine()
14681 SDValue CDE = DAG.getNode(PreferredFusedOpcode, SL, VT, C, D, E); in visitFADDForFMACombine()
14698 TLI.isFPExtFoldable(DAG, PreferredFusedOpcode, VT, in visitFADDForFMACombine()
14700 return DAG.getNode(PreferredFusedOpcode, SL, VT, in visitFADDForFMACombine()
14712 TLI.isFPExtFoldable(DAG, PreferredFusedOpcode, VT, in visitFADDForFMACombine()
14714 return DAG.getNode(PreferredFusedOpcode, SL, VT, in visitFADDForFMACombine()
14727 return DAG.getNode(PreferredFusedOpcode, SL, VT, X, Y, in visitFADDForFMACombine()
14728 DAG.getNode(PreferredFusedOpcode, SL, VT, in visitFADDForFMACombine()
[all …]